Zullo Investment Group's Q4 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2025, Zullo Investment Group held 158 positions worth $273M, up 1.1% from $270M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 49% of the portfolio.

Zullo Investment Group's Q4 2025 filing shows 6 new, 33 increased, 95 reduced and 4 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Vanguard FTSE Developed Markets ETF: 3,432 shares worth $214K. The largest sale was PIMCO Corporate & Income Opportunity Fund, an estimated $275K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 39% of assets, up from 39%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Communication Services.
